Mr. President, all I am asking is for the language that I have asked for--two words, the words ``for Utah''--to be added to this legislation. I am asking to be treated on equal footing as the language proposed by the Senator from Colorado, the Senator from Alaska, the Senator from Washington, the Senator from Montana, and others--equal footing. We have equal representation in the Senate. It is the one type of constitutional amendment that is preemptively unconstitutional. You can't modify the equal representation of the Senate. That is what makes this place unique. Each State is represented equally, and I will defend my State, the State of Utah, to my dying breath. As long as I am here breathing and holding an election certificate, I will defend it. My distinguished friend and colleague, for whom I have great affection and respect, has just pointed out that the people of Colorado might be disappointed about this water measure that was in there or this or that other provision for Colorado. Do they have reason to be concerned? You bet. Do those people in Colorado have objection to the idea that Utah might be treated equally with Alaska or Wyoming? I think not. I think most people in America would look at a State that has had a couple of million acres of monument declared and that just wants to be treated the same way as Alaska and Wyoming and say that is not unreasonable. This is a sovereign State, one that has been mistreated by Federal land managers.…
